Corey Latimer 8/19/19
— got to SHU ~ 7/22 — went to L-tier first few days
then 6 tier, then H-tier
— was in first cell on the right in L-tier — alone in cell
there ~4-5 days
— during 7/23 attempt — heard from other inmates on gate
that Epstein told his bunkie to strangle him and he
was going to pay him
— then went to 6 tier — cell first one to the right next to
shower. there 9-10 days
— then to H-tier, cell 107, second on right — LN =
Carlos Mojica — Latin Kings
— moved from L-tier b/c Lt. Perez said they had that cell
b/c box is so full so moved to 6 tier which is observation
unit. But 6 tier's single cells. Then they said they could
give CL a bunkie + moved downstairs. Lt. (black, old,
bald, short, fat) and one CO moved him.
— counts — happen ~ 9:30, they supposed to do 30-min
checks overnight and they never do it. stay up until
1:30/2 generally and they don't do any checks.
don't see anyone walking after 9:30 check — next time
they come around is 6:30 breakfast. Have clock on radio.
— have to ask them to turn off lights at 9:30 count. If they
don't turn it off out of luck until am.
— can see guards perfectly from L-tier cell on the right
— heard from other inmates at SHU — guards don't do anything, guards
don't do count, leave the unit for hours at a time, don't do anything
to stop K2
